Chris Kluwe is a former NFL punter who now works as a writer and activist. He has not previously held elected office.

Spending by outside groups
Outside groups, such as PACs and super PACs, spend this money on the race. The candidate's campaign does not spend it, and none of it goes to the candidate.
Outside groups spent $1,000 to support this candidate.
